Notably, it supports cards with EMV ... WebOct 19, 2024 · Use Portable Pockets. Sometimes a credit- or debit-card issuer includes plastic or paper pockets for carrying cards. These handy sleeves protect the magnetic strip from scratches and dirt. If none are available from your bank or the card issuer, you can buy the pockets separately. WebAbout the credit card chip law. If you’ve been doing a bit of research or have received a notice, you’ve probably heard about the credit card chip reader law. The first thing to note is that this isn’t actually a “law” in the traditional sense. This is more of an industry-specific regulation as dictated by the card member associations.
